Hey guys I thought a few of you may be interested in this!
It's a Classic Japanese car show run by the Toyota Car Club of Victoria. The show is open to all Japanese cars that were made pre 1987.
Last year it was a great success with a turnout of over 150 classic Japanese cars, although there was not one Cordia to be seen!
Lets show everyone that there are still Cordias out there and see how many we can get in the one place at the one time to represent Mitsubishi!!

Who's coming???


Cheers, Brent.

Image








TCCAV proudly presents Classic Japan 2012, featuring classic Japanese cars, and motorcycles from the Vintage Japanese Motorcycle Club.

Held on Sunday November 25th from 9am to 1pm at Como Park, South Yarra (entry from Alexandra Parade). Participating vehicles must arrive between 8am and 9am, and must be manufactured pre 1987.

All proceeds go to beyondblue

Good to see Brent promo-ing our event :)

We would love to see some early Mitsubishi's... Cordia's or otherwise at the event!

Few details for you:

As there is some confusion as to how to get in, below is a map of the area. You can enter off Williams Rd North or Alexandra Ave, entrances are marked with an arrow and will have our people on the gates. We are using both the ovals in the Como Park North precinct for show cars (that is the upper level and lower level parks)

Once again we will expect all entrants to stay put for the full duration of the show, that is 9am to 1pm - a condition of our insurance is that cars are not moving around while the show is on.

Gates are open to entrants 8am-9am. If you want to park as a group, you will need to come in as a group.

Don't forget your gold coin for entry, all funds raised are going to beyondblue
